version 1.19, 2005/05/24 04:12:25 |
version 1.20, 2005/05/24 04:21:54 |
|
|
return cvs_server(argc, argv); |
return cvs_server(argc, argv); |
|
|
if (cmd->cmd_init != NULL) { |
if (cmd->cmd_init != NULL) { |
printf("[init]\n"); |
|
if ((ret = (*cmd->cmd_init)(cmd, argc, argv, &i)) != 0) |
if ((ret = (*cmd->cmd_init)(cmd, argc, argv, &i)) != 0) |
return (ret); |
return (ret); |
|
|
|
|
cvs_log(LP_TRACE, "cvs_startcmd() CVSROOT=%s", root->cr_str); |
cvs_log(LP_TRACE, "cvs_startcmd() CVSROOT=%s", root->cr_str); |
|
|
if (cmd->cmd_pre_exec != NULL) { |
if (cmd->cmd_pre_exec != NULL) { |
printf("[pre-exec]\n"); |
|
if ((ret = cmd->cmd_pre_exec(root)) != 0) |
if ((ret = cmd->cmd_pre_exec(root)) != 0) |
return (ret); |
return (ret); |
} |
} |
|
|
return (CVS_EX_DATA); |
return (CVS_EX_DATA); |
|
|
if (cmd->cmd_post_exec != NULL) { |
if (cmd->cmd_post_exec != NULL) { |
printf("[post-exec]\n"); |
|
if ((ret = cmd->cmd_post_exec(root)) != 0) |
if ((ret = cmd->cmd_post_exec(root)) != 0) |
return (ret); |
return (ret); |
} |
} |